How an Air Conditioner Works to Cool Your Home
Understanding how an air conditioner works starts with the refrigerant cycle between your indoor and outdoor units. Indoor and outdoor units work together nonstop, moving heat from one side to the other so that indoor air stays cool while outside air carries the extra heat away.
The evaporator coil is inside the indoor unit. It takes heat from the air blowing across it, cooling that air down before a fan blows air back through your ducts or directly into your room. Meanwhile, an expansion valve regulates how much refrigerant enters the coil, controlling the pressure drop that enables the cooling process. Types of Air Conditioning Systems Used Today
Air conditioning systems come in a few different setups depending on the layout and size of your home. Window air conditioners work well for single rooms or smaller spaces, cooling ambient air in one area without needing ductwork.
Central air conditioning systems, on the other hand, cool an entire house through a network of ducts connected to a single outdoor condenser unit.
A mini split air conditioner sits somewhere in between, offering zoned cooling for specific rooms without the ductwork required by traditional central air systems.
Heat pumps offer an entirely different option, since they cool in summer and reverse the cycle to heat in winter, giving you air conditioning and heating from a single outdoor unit.
Choosing the right type of air conditioning unit makes a real difference in performance. Oversized or undersized cooling units struggle to maintain a steady air temperature, which is why professional sizing and setup matter so much during installation.

Modern Air Conditioning & Energy Efficiency
Let’s get back to the topic now. Modern air conditioning technology has shifted a lot toward energy efficiency in recent years. Newer air conditioner unit models use smarter refrigerants and variable-speed compressors that use less electricity while still delivering steady cool air throughout a home.
Smart thermostats now pair with these systems too, letting you track air flow patterns and adjust settings based on how each room actually feels rather than just guessing.
Some homes now combine heat pumps with traditional central systems to balance heating and cooling costs throughout the seasons, since heat pump technology is now far more capable in colder climates than it once was.
Energy efficiency ratings like SEER2 have also become a bigger part of how you shop for new systems, since a higher-rated unit uses less power to produce the same amount of cooling.

Keeping Air Conditioning Systems Running Right
Routine care keeps an air conditioning system running the way it should for years.
- Dirty filters
- Blocked outdoor units
- Low refrigerant levels
These are some of the most common issues that quietly wear down performance. A blocked outdoor unit can’t release heat properly, which forces the whole system to work harder just to keep indoor spaces at a comfortable temperature.

Why Proper Air Conditioner Installation Matters
Getting air conditioner installation done right from the start affects nearly everything about how an air cooling system performs afterward.
- Correct refrigerant charging
- Proper ductwork connections
- Accurate sizing
All these together play into how efficiently your AC unit cools your home and how long it lasts before you need repairs. A poorly installed AC system might technically run, but it’ll likely struggle with higher bills, uneven cooling, and a shorter working life than a properly installed unit would.
